Heidrun Golla
About
Heidrun Golla has authored 46 papers that have received a total of 1.2k indexed citations.
This includes 26 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, 12 papers in Sociology and Political Science and 12 papers in Pathology and Forensic Medicine. The topics of these papers are Palliative Care and End-of-Life Issues (26 papers), Family Support in Illness (12 papers) and Multiple Sclerosis Research Studies (11 papers). Heidrun Golla is often cited by papers focused on Palliative Care and End-of-Life Issues (26 papers), Family Support in Illness (12 papers) and Multiple Sclerosis Research Studies (11 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Germany, Austria and United Kingdom. Heidrun Golla's co-authors include Raymond Voltz, Maren Galushko, Julia Strupp, Holger Pfaff and Klaus Maria Perrar and has published in prestigious journals such as Brain, The Lancet Oncology and European Journal of Neuroscience.
